> MusicXML provides multiple ways of encoding the same musical concept, and some applications don't take the effort to check for all possible scenarios.

This sounded interesting, so I went to the webpage, and found this point specifically called out:

> It prioritizes interchange, meaning: it can be generated unambiguously, it can be parsed unambiguously, it favors one-and-only-one way to express concepts, and multiple programs reading the same MNX file will interpret it the same way.

But I'm curious to see some examples of this. https://w3c.github.io/mnx/docs/comparisons/musicxml/ provides an interesting comparison (and calls out how the same MusicXML can be interpreted in different ways for things like octave shifts), but it would be nice if the page also included alternate ways that MusicXML can represent the same composition and talk about how certain programs end up misinterpreting/misrepresenting them. The Parts comparison, for instance, mentions how you can represent the same thing in two different ways in MusicXML (score-timewise and score-partwise), but only provides an example for one (score-partwise), and doesn't go into much more detail about if this leads to ambiguity in interpretation or if it's just making things needlessly complex.

Just to give you a quick response: look into MusicXML's concept of a "cursor". Parsing a MusicXML document requires you to keep an internal state of a "position", which increments for every note (well, careful, not every note -- not the ones that contain a "chord" subelement!) and can be explicitly moved via the "backup" and "forward" elements: https://w3c.github.io/musicxml/musicxml-reference/elements/f...

For music with multiple voices, this gets easy to mess up. It's also prone to fractional errors in music with tuplets, because sometimes software chooses to use MusicXML position numbers that aren't evenly divisible into the rhythms used in a particular piece of music. That can result in a situation where the MusicXML cursor gets to a state that doesn't actually align with any of the music.
